Why These Are the Top Walk-in Tubs Contractors in Danvers

The walk-in tub market in and around Danvers, MN, is characterized by a reliance on regional contractors from larger nearby hubs like St. Cloud, Willmar, and Melrose, rather than local in-town specialists. The competition level is moderate, with a mix of national franchise providers and established local remodeling companies vying for projects in the rural communities of Swift County and the surrounding area. The average quality of service is high among the top-tier providers, as they build their reputation on reliability and customer satisfaction across a wide geographic area. Typical pricing for a complete walk-in tub installation, including the tub unit itself, can range from $5,000 to $15,000 or more, heavily dependent on the model's features (e.g., hydrotherapy jets, quick-drain systems) and the extent of the bathroom modifications required. Customers are advised to seek multiple in-home estimates and verify state licensing with each provider.

1What is the typical cost range for a walk-in tub installation in Danvers, MN, and are there any local factors that affect the price?

In Danvers and the broader southwest Minnesota region, a complete walk-in tub installation typically ranges from $8,000 to $20,000, depending on the tub model, features, and renovation complexity. Local factors like the need to meet Minnesota's specific plumbing codes, potential hard water considerations common in the area, and the accessibility of your bathroom layout can influence the final cost. It's also wise to budget for potential electrical upgrades if you choose a tub with advanced hydrotherapy jets.

5I'm concerned about the tub door seal and maintaining heat in our cold Minnesota winters. Are walk-in tubs effective here?

Absolutely. Modern walk-in tubs are designed with excellent insulation and tight, low-profile door seals that prevent leaks and heat loss. For Danvers' cold climate, selecting a tub with full foam insulation and a quick-fill faucet is key to maintaining comfortable water temperature throughout your bath. This design ensures you stay warm during use and also helps manage energy costs, which is a practical consideration given our regional utility expenses.
